Causes of Fires in the Home Causes of Fires in the Home

Carelessness causes most fires in the home. Does your home pass this checklist?

  1. Chimney Fire - can break out when too hot a fire is kindled in the furnace.
  2. Attic Fire - can start when an overheated chimney ignites materials stored in an attic.
  3. Fire Can Blaze Up in Paint Cans - if they are stored in warm basements.
  4. Fire From Hot Ashes - can flare up when they are stored in an improper container.
  5. Fire on a Workbench - can start if a connected soldering iron or wood burning tip is left untended.
  6. Fire in a Closet - can begin when overloaded fuse box ignites clothes or rags.
  7. Fire in Waste Paper - can begin if trash is stored carelessly in a basement.
  8. Fire from Poor Wiring - in an appliance or wall can quickly spread to nearby curtains.
  9. Fire in a Chair - can start when a careless smoker drops hot ashes.
  10. Flashback Fire - starts when cleaning fluid fumes from a sink reach the furnace.
  11. Closet Fires - can start when spontaneous combustion sets rags or mops on fire.
  12. Fire in a Grease pan or Deep Fryer - on a stove can ignite nearby curtains.
  13. Fire in a Wastebasket - can flare up if hot cigarette ashes are emptied into it.
  14. Curtains or Furniture Can be Set Ablaze - by a child playing with matches.
  15. Fire in Bedding - can happen when a careless smoker falls asleep in bed.
